Sözcü columnist İsmail Saymaz, following his articles on the staffing practices at the State Airports Authority (DHMİ), wrote today that managers are being appointed to airports that have not yet opened.
Stating, "DHMİ has invented yet another method that will write its name in the history of cronyism in golden letters. They are sending favored cronies as managers to airports that have not even opened yet," Saymaz noted the following in his article:
“As you know, I have been writing about the staffing practices at DHMİ for some time.
General Manager Hüseyin Keskin is exploiting a loophole in the Personnel Promotion and Title Change Regulation to promote his cronies.
According to the regulation, no promotion exam is required for airport manager and assistant manager positions.
Favored cronies are first made assistant managers. Then, they are brought to lower-level positions, effectively being appointed to roles like chief, chief engineer, and branch manager, which would normally require exams and qualifications.
For these positions, in addition to an exam, requirements include graduating from a four-year university and having two years of experience as a chief controller or AIM chief."
Listing the managers appointed to unopened airports in his article, Saymaz continued:
"An example? Chief Hakan Çöl was appointed as the manager of Isparta - Burdur Airport in 2020.
A day later, he was made an Operations Branch Manager. The BTS (United Transport Workers' Union) had the appointment canceled. DHMİ, which should have reinstated Çöl to his former position, appointed him as the manager of the unopened Yozgat Airport on November 30. However, since this airport has not opened, he continues his duty at DHMİ.
On the same day… Hasan Hakan Karakuş was made the manager of the unopened Gümüşhane - Bayburt Airport. Karakuş had been appointed as an assistant chief manager at Trabzon Airport while he was a chief. A few days later, he was made a branch manager. When the court canceled the appointment, he became the manager of Gümüşhane-Bayburt Airport. Even the appointment letter can be considered a confession of cronyism.
The letter reads as follows: ‘It has been decided to cancel Karakuş's appointment as branch manager. Although he should have been appointed to the Çanakkale Airport Manager position, since the position is full, it has been deemed appropriate to appoint him to the vacant airport manager position under the Gümüşhane - Bayburt Airport Directorate, and he will serve under the Trabzon Airport Chief Directorate until the construction process of the airport, which is still ongoing, is completed.’”
